Ra Medical Systems Announces Change in Chief Financial Officer Position Previous Acting CFO Position Replaced with Permanent Appointment

FORT MILL, SC / ACCESSWIRE / March 30, 2023 / Ra Medical Systems, Inc. (NYSE American:RMED) today announced the appointment of Steven Passey as Chief Financial Officer effective April 1, 2023, replacing Brian Conn, who has been serving as Acting Chief Financial Officer.

"Steven joins the executive team at a pivotal time in Ra Medical's growth", stated Ra Medical's Executive Chairman of the Board David Jenkins. "His background with publicly traded companies, budget and cost control ensures we will maintain the highest standards as a public company. In addition, he is a seasoned executive who has led M&A transactions as well as numerous equity and debt financing transactions for strategic growth. His expertise in these areas will be critical to Ra Medical as we look ahead to the strong market launch of both our VIVO product line and our new LockeT suture retention/closure device.

Mr. Jenkins continued, "As we welcome Steven, we'd like to thank our outgoing CFO, Brian Conn, for his leadership in guiding Ra Medical through the merger with Catheter. We wish him the best in his future endeavors.

Mr. Passey was most recently the Chief Financial Officer of QSI Holdings, Inc. in Pleasant Grove, Utah. Prior to that, Mr. Passey was the Corporate Controller/Treasurer for Alsco, Inc. where he was instrumental in the negotiations of $1 billion in debt financing and in the M&A of 13 properties in excess of $250 million. He served as the Chief Financial officer of TechniScan a medical device company that was an automated, 3D ultrasound system to improve breast cancer detection. He was the Chief Accounting Officer and Treasurer for Mrs. Fields' Famous Brands. Prior to that, Mr. Passey was hired to spearhead all SEC filings for Extra Space Storage, another publicly-traded company based in Salt Lake. As Controller of REIT Properties for that $200M revenue company, he played a key role in helping launch 34 newly acquired properties. Previously, Mr. Passey began his career at KPMG and later worked for Ernst & Young where he rose to Senior Audit Manager before departing for a career in various executive positions. Mr. Passey is a certified public accountant and has served on boards of numerous professional organizations.

About Ra Medical Systems
Ra Medical, and its wholly owned subsidiary Catheter Precision, is an innovative U.S.-based medical device company bringing new solutions to market to improve the treatment of cardiac arrhythmias. It is focused on developing groundbreaking technology for electrophysiology procedures by collaborating with physicians and continuously advancing its products.
